    Peoria Speedway 58th Illinois State Championship for UMP Late Models 9/25

    Peoria Speedway presents the 58th annual “Jon Hamilton Memorial/Illinois State Championship” presented by Budweiser and Redbrand Credit Union Saturday night, September 25. Raceievers and transponders will be in use. Drivers expected: Jason Feger, Brian Shirley, Donny Walden, Kevin Weaver, Steve Lance, Jr., Ryan Unzicker, Dennis Erb, Wes Steidinger, Darren Friedman, Tim Lance, Todd Bennett, Scott Schmitt, Ryan Dauber, (not a nice word)(not a nice word)(not a nice word)(not a nice word) Taylor, Mike Mullvain, Eric Smith, Jimmy Dehm, Joe Harlan, Charley Hess, Billy Drake, Bob Gardner, John Gardner, Jr., John Beck, Russ Adams and Brandon Thirlby.     Payout is as follows:
    1. $5,000
    2. 2500
    3. 1000
    4. 900
    5. 840
    6. 800
    7. 750
    8. 700
    9. 600
    10. 500
    11. 490
    12. 480
    13. 470
    14. 460
    15. 450
    16. 440
    17. 430
    18. 420
    19. 410
    20. 400
    Tow money is $100
    Entry fee is $80
    Pit passes are $30
    Pit gates open at 3:30, grandstands at 4:30 and hot laps at 5:30
    UMP Modifieds ($800 to win) and UMP Street Stocks ($300 to win) also racing
